You are going to tremendously enjoy this episode of The Mile High Podcast with Dr. Amy Gunderson-Lewis. 
 
She is part of a husband-wife team practicing in Dallas, Texas, with her husband, Dr. Tyler Lewis.  Their practice is named Self Unbound and specializes in NetworkSpinal.  Dr. Amy graduated from Parker University in 2016.  

She is deeply passionate about and committed to helping people connect to their true power and express their life potential! Chiropractic, and more specifically, NetworkSpinal, woke that purpose up in her. Prior to transitioning to Chiropractic, she served as a massage therapist for 10 years. A chiropractor she worked for brought her to a Chiropractic seminar at Parker University and that’s where the miracle of Chiropractic found her! She enrolled in Chiropractic school the next day. It was there that she met and married her best friend and practice partner, Tyler. It’s also where NetworkSpinal care woke her up to a much larger, more impactful life.  She is highly involved with students at Parker, helping them become great chiropractors too.

The very special guest on this episode of The Mile High Podcast is Dr. Jack Bourla!  He was appointed as the 6th president of Sherman College of Chiropractic in October 2023.

A particular note is that Dr. Jack Bourla attends Mile High every year. Spoke this past year as the sixth president of Sherman College now. Around the chiropractic profession, Dr. Bourla is known for his compassionate leadership style, command of the chiropractic philosophy, and diplomatic handling of diverse opinions in the field.

Dr. Bourla is the owner of Providence Chiropractic Center in Redwood City, California and a 1997 graduate of Palmer College of Chiropractic West. In addition to providing chiropractic care to his community for the past 25 years, he has served the profession in many ways: as Dean of Clinics at the Life Chiropractic College West Health Center, an 11 year member of Sherman College’s Regent Program, as an active member of the International Federation of Chiropractors and Organizations (IFCO) where he has been a board member, three-time president and a two term board chair, a committed member of the Delta Sigma Chi fraternity, and an international speaker promoting the purity of chiropractic.
